Out of the wires- live, neutral and earthing, on which line will you connect the fuse and the switch. Give reason for your answer.
Advertisements
Solution
Fuse and switches are always connected to the live wire so that when the switch is in off position no current flows through the app lia nee and its live and neutra I wires are at same potential. In case, excess current flows through the I ive wire, the fuse wire me Its and breaks the circuit; so no excess current flows through the appliance and it is protected against any dam age.
